Spain's soccer federation will hold an urgent meeting today as its president, Luis Rubiales, faces a FIFA suspension over allegations he planted an unwanted kiss on the lips of a female player after Spain won the Women's World Cup.
Rubiales, 46, has refused to resign over the incident that occurred just moments after La Roja’s historic 1-0 victory against England when the head of the Spanish football federation (RFEF) grabbed Jennifer Hermoso by the face and planted a kiss on her lips.
Rubiales admits that he made a mistake but that the kiss was consensual but Hermoso, 33, said she did not give her permission and felt violated.
There has been a cry for his resignation from other female athletes worldwide.
